10 Chemicals All chemicals are purchased from Sigma-Aldrich and used without further treatment. Pt/C used is 20% Platinum on Vulcan XC-72, purchased from Fuel Cell Store. Syntehsis of GO 15 Graphite flake (3 g) was put into concentrated H 2 SO 4 (12 ml), K 2 S 2 O 8 (2.5 g), and P 2 O 5 (2.5 g). The mixture was kept at 80 °C for 4.5 h, then cooled to room temperature and diluted with 0.5 L of DI water. The mixture was filtered and washed with DI water. The product was dried in vacuum at 50 °C
more » ... ernight. The pretreated graphite was put into cold (0 °C) concentrated H 2 SO 4 (120 mL). Then, KMnO 4 (15 20 g) was added gradually under stirring and the temperature of the mixture was kept to be below 20 °C by ice cooling. Successively, the mixture was stirred at 35 °C for 2 h, and then diluted with DI water (250 mL) using ice bath cooling. The mixture was then stirred for 2 h, and then additional 0.7 L of DI water was added. 20 mL of 30% H 2 O 2 was added to the mixture. The mixture was washed with 1:10 HCl aqueous solution (1 L) and DI water. The resulting paste-like product was diluted to make a 25 graphite oxide dispersion. Exfoliation was carried out by sonicating graphite oxide dispersion under ambient condition for 30 min, followed with centrifuging at 3000 rpm for 30 min to eliminate unexfoliated graphite. For measurement of N 2 adsorption-desorption isotherms, the GO is thermally reduced under 200 °C in vacuum to form rGO. 30 Synthesis of CuO 0.25 ml of 0.1 M CuCl 2 was added to 16 ml ethanol and stirred for 5 min at 25°C. Then, 0.75 ml of 0.1 M NaOH was added to the suspension and stirred for another 1 hour. The suspension was then centrifuged, washed and dispersed in ethanol. Synthesis of CuO/GO. 35 0.25 ml of 0.1 M CuCl 2 was added to 8 ml of GO solution (1 mg ml -1 in water) and was stirred for 5 min. Then 0.75 ml of 0.1 M NaOH was added to the suspension and stirred for another 1 hour at 60°C. The suspension was then centrifuged, washed with water and dispersed in ethanol.
